P0951CQ FOXBORO Module cable base
The P0951CQ is a field input/output module produced by Foxboro, widely applied in industrial automation and process control fields. Below is a detailed introduction to the P0951CQ module:
I. Product Features
- Communication Capabilities:
- The P0951CQ module supports 10/100 Mbps Ethernet communication with redundancy functionality,
- ensuring stable and reliable data transmission.
- It can communicate with up to 64 field devices, meeting the demands of large-scale industrial control systems.

- I/O Configuration:
- The module supports a variety of I/O configurations, allowing for flexible customization based on actual needs.
- It provides up to 2000 DCI (Device Control Interface) block connections, facilitating device control and data acquisition.
- Software Support:
- The I/O software drivers for the P0951CQ module can be downloaded from an available protocol library,
- supporting multiple communication protocols for easy integration with other devices and systems.
- It integrates field device data into the I/A Series control database using an Ethernet connection, enabling centralized data management and analysis.
- Environmental Adaptability:
- The P0951CQ module complies with G3-level (harsh) environmental standards, ensuring stable operation in demanding industrial environments.
- Hot-Swappable Functionality:
- The module supports hot-swapping, facilitating online maintenance and replacement and reducing downtime.
II. Application Scenarios
The P0951CQ module is widely used in industrial automation fields such as oil and gas, chemicals, and power,
particularly in applications with stringent safety and reliability requirements. For example:
- Oil and Gas Industry: Used for monitoring and controlling various parameters and equipment during oil and gas exploration, refining, and transportation.
- Chemical Industry: Provides real-time monitoring and control of digital signals such as equipment status and valve positions in chemical production processes.
- Power Industry: Used for monitoring and controlling key equipment such as boilers and steam turbines in power plants, ensuring stable power system operation.
